Kazak Yuri Alekseevich

Kazak Yuri Alekseevich (born 1951, Rechitsa).

Studied at the art school named after. V.A. Serov in Leningrad (1974-1979) with P. Popshishevskaya and N. Ganzhalo. Participant of exhibitions since 1976. In the 1980s. exhibited at “apartment” exhibitions under the pseudonym Cossack Petersburg. In 1988 he participated in the creation of the Association of Free Artists. Since the early 1990s. participated in exhibitions in the USSR and abroad. The main theme of creativity is the views of St. Petersburg. The artist’s personal exhibitions were held in 1983, 1984, 1985, 1989, 1992, 1998, 2001. in St. Petersburg, in Moscow in 2004. A retrospective exhibition of Cossack was held in 2000 in St. Petersburg. The artist's works are in the State Museum of Belarus, in private collections in Germany, the USA, England, Holland, and the Baltic states.
